A reader remembers a short-lived "TAPAS PLACE" here in the village. Name please?
Response: Croton has had not one, BUT TWO, tapas restaurants. The most recent failed CIRCA 2017/2018, despite being critically acclaimed. (LA SALA). It was where RAGA currently is.
YUKA's LATIN FUSION had TAPAS MONDAYS at one point but may no longer do so. Conract them directly.
